Overview
The Grady White 275 Freedom is a versatile dual-console boat that combines the brand's renowned fishing capabilities with a family-friendly layout. Designed to accommodate fishing, entertaining, and watersports such as towing boarders, this model offers flexibility for a variety of recreational activities. Its deep V-bottom hull and twin-engine configuration enable it to navigate waters that many bowriders would avoid, emphasizing its rough water pedigree.
Exterior Design and Construction
Measuring 26 feet 11 inches in length overall with an 8 foot 6 inch beam, the 275 Freedom features a hull constructed from 100% hand-laid fiberglass complemented by composite stringers, transom, and bulkheads. The hull incorporates Grady White's CV2 technology, which utilizes a continuously variable degree deadrise bottom starting at 18.5 degrees at the transom and sharpening to nearly 30 degrees at midship. This design enhances performance in rough conditions. The boat also employs a self-bailing deck system that drains water overboard, ensuring safety even if the bilge pump fails. Proper propeller operation requires at least 20 inches of water depth due to the boat's displacement of nearly 6,500 pounds.
Power and Performance
Grady White offers the 275 Freedom with four different outboard propulsion options, ranging from a single 350 horsepower engine to twin configurations between 150 and 250 horsepower. For the test, the boat was equipped with twin 200 horsepower Yamaha outboards, carrying two people and half tanks of fuel and water, totaling a test weight of 6,632 pounds. Under these conditions, the boat reached plane in 6.5 seconds and achieved 30 miles per hour in 7.9 seconds. Cruising speed at 4,000 RPM delivered 31.5 miles per hour with a fuel burn of 14.3 gallons per hour. At wide-open throttle of 5,800 RPM, the boat averaged 48.9 miles per hour while consuming 38.8 gallons per hour. Despite rough test conditions with high winds, the 275 Freedom handled choppy water and tight turns smoothly and quietly. The Yamaha engines provided rapid acceleration and solid overall performance, though some propeller adjustments might optimize performance based on load.
Helm and Controls
The helm console of the 275 Freedom impressed the test team with its modern design and functionality. It features an all-digital dash with a 12-inch touchscreen monitor displaying navigation and engine data. The boat is equipped with digital drive controls and hydraulic steering via a responsive Seastar system. While the steering felt precise at speed, it required more effort when maneuvering at slow speeds. For enhanced control, especially in slow-speed situations, Grady White offers a 250-horsepower model equipped with Yamaha's Helm Master system, which includes electro-hydraulic steering, joystick control, and integrated autopilot capabilities.
Conclusion
The Grady White 275 Freedom demonstrates a well-rounded combination of fishing prowess, family-friendly design, and solid performance in challenging conditions. Its advanced hull design and robust construction provide confidence in rough water, while the twin-engine setup delivers respectable speed and handling. The modern helm with digital instrumentation and available advanced steering options enhances usability. Overall, the 275 Freedom stands out as a versatile boat suitable for anglers and recreational boaters seeking dependable performance and comfort.

The Biggest Pros and Cons
The 2014 Grady-White Freedom 275 is a versatile dual-console boat known for its quality construction and family-friendly features. Here are some of the pros and cons to consider:
Pros
Build Quality: Grady-White is renowned for its solid fiberglass hull and durable construction, offering excellent reliability and longevity.
Spacious Layout: The Freedom 275 provides ample seating and storage, making it ideal for family outings, fishing trips, or entertaining guests.
Comfort and Amenities: Features like a well-appointed helm, enclosed head, and comfortable seating enhance overall comfort on board.
Performance: Equipped with a reliable outboard engine, it delivers smooth and stable handling, suitable for both inshore and nearshore waters.
Fishing Features: Comes with rod holders, live wells, and plenty of deck space, catering well to anglers.
Cons
Fuel Efficiency: Being a larger dual-console boat with a powerful engine, it may consume more fuel compared to smaller or more fuel-efficient models.
Price Point: Grady-White boats tend to be on the higher end of the price spectrum, which might be a consideration for budget-conscious buyers.
Limited Cabin Space: While it includes an enclosed head, overnight accommodations are minimal, limiting extended cruising capabilities.
Weight: The solid build adds weight, which can impact trailering ease and fuel consumption.
